Skip to content

GitLab

  • Projects
  • Groups
  • Snippets
  • Help
    • Loading...
  • Help
    • Help
    • Support
    • Community forum
    • Submit feedback
  • Sign in / Register
VLCKit
VLCKit
  • Project overview
    • Project overview
    • Details
    • Activity
    • Releases
  • Repository
    • Repository
    • Files
    • Commits
    • Branches
    • Tags
    • Contributors
    • Graph
    • Compare
  • Issues 74
    • Issues 74
    • List
    • Boards
    • Labels
    • Service Desk
    • Milestones
  • Merge Requests 1
    • Merge Requests 1
  • CI / CD
    • CI / CD
    • Pipelines
    • Jobs
    • Schedules
  • Operations
    • Operations
    • Incidents
    • Environments
  • Analytics
    • Analytics
    • CI / CD
    • Repository
    • Value Stream
  • Members
    • Members
  • Activity
  • Graph
  • Create a new issue
  • Jobs
  • Commits
  • Issue Boards
Collapse sidebar
  • VideoLAN
  • VLCKitVLCKit
  • Merge Requests
  • !74

Merged
Opened Jan 09, 2021 by Konstantin Pavlov@threshMaintainer

CI Improvements

  • Overview 2
  • Commits 3
  • Pipelines 2
  • Changes 2

Moves the CI to use catalina-based builders from mojave ones.

Also improves build times by providing VLC_PATH holding a directory with prebuilt tools, and tells build.sh to use as many cores as machine have (likely there is a better way though).

Similar changes are likely required in 3.0 branch if we still care about it.

Edited Jan 09, 2021 by Konstantin Pavlov
Assignee
Assign to
Reviewer
Request review from
3.3.16
Milestone
3.3.16
Assign milestone
Time tracking
Reference: videolan/VLCKit!74
Source branch: ci-updates-2